Video: Deaf Jewish Boys Enjoy Summer of a Lifetime

A special summer camp for Jewish boys who are deaf, the only one of its kind in the world, recently concluded, with campers returning home inspired and exhilarated. The camp was conceived and directed by Rabbi Yehoshua Soudakoff, who is himself deaf, and did not have the opportunity to attend such a camp when he was a child.

The camp took place on the grounds of Camp L’maan Achai in upstate New York, with campers arriving from all over the globe.
